Abstract
The covering, comprises anti-fouling metal sheeting (13, 13', 20) which is adapted to enclose the surface (11) of a sub sea structure, and which has corrugations (14). The sheeting is in the form of a strip (13) which is transversely corrugated and is adapted to be spirally wound onto the structure. It is copper or copper-nickel. The process for applying the covering (13, 13', 20) to a tubular sub sea structure (11) comprises the steps of coating the surface to be protected with an elastomeric anti-corrosion material, applying the sheeting (13, 13', 20) of anti-fouling metal to the elastomeric material to enclose the structure to be protected, applying a pressure of the area of the sheeting to provide a restricting force thereto and vulcanising the elastomeric material. As the sheeting is corrugated the corrugations (14) allow movement of and changes in the circumference of the elastomeric coating to be accomodated during and after the vulcanisation process without undue stress on the bond between the coating (12) and the metallic covering (13, 13', 20). The sheeting (13, 13', 20) is corrugated such that the corrugations (14) extend longitudinally or substantially longitudinally of the structure (10). The sheeting may be in the form of several individual strips wound transversely onto the structure. The anti-corrosion material may be an epoxy resin which is cured chemically after the metallic sheeting has been wound onto the structure. The structure to be protected is normally an offshore structure but may be a structure for use in deeper waters.
